Returns and Warranty Policy – EcosAgile Hardware Devices (B2B)

Version of 3 August 2026 – applicable to orders that expressly refer to it.

1. Scope
This policy governs returns, RMA requests and the warranty for EcosAgile hardware devices, including but not limited to clocking terminals, access control devices, room displays, gateways and sensors, sold individually or as part of bundles or kits. It applies exclusively to supplies made by SoftAgile S.r.l. to professional or business customers.

2. B2B nature of the supply
These conditions assume that the Customer purchases the device for purposes connected with its entrepreneurial, commercial, craft or professional activity. The right of withdrawal provided for consumers by the Italian Consumer Code therefore does not apply, unless the purchaser demonstrates that it entered into the contract as a consumer.

3. Conforming products and commercial returns
3.1 Devices correctly supplied, conforming to the order, working and free from defects are not subject to any automatic right of return, replacement or refund on grounds of change of mind, changed business needs, non-use or a purchasing error by the Customer.
3.2 SoftAgile may assess, case by case and without obligation, the authorisation of an exceptional commercial return. The request must be received in writing within 14 calendar days of delivery and before the product is shipped. Any authorisation must be formalised through an RMA number and does not constitute recognition of a right of the Customer nor a precedent for other orders.
3.3 A commercial return may be authorised only for standard products, not customised, unused, free from damage or signs of use, in their original packaging and complete with the accessories, parts, manuals, cables, power supplies and brackets received. Consumables must be intact and unopened.
3.4 Bundles and kits may be returned only in their complete composition. Partial returns are not accepted, save for prior written authorisation by SoftAgile.
3.5 A product authorised for return must be shipped within 10 working days of the issue of the RMA number. The costs and risks of the return remain with the Customer until delivery at the address indicated by SoftAgile.
3.6 If the product is intact, complete and immediately resaleable, SoftAgile issues the relevant credit note. Where the packaging has been opened, or where checking, cleaning, restoration, refurbishment or repackaging is necessary, SoftAgile may apply a reasonable deduction, proportionate to the work required and in any case not exceeding 15% of the price of the device.
3.7 The refund may be reduced proportionately or excluded where the device shows damage, alterations, signs of use, missing components, non-matching serial numbers or conditions that prevent normal resale. In such a case SoftAgile communicates the outcome and the Customer may request the return of the product at its own expense.

4. Products damaged in transit or dead on arrival (DOA)
4.1 Where there is visible damage to the parcel or the product, the Customer must accept delivery with a specific reservation and report it to SoftAgile within 48 hours, attaching photographs of the packaging, the product and the serial number. Cases of damage that is not immediately apparent are unaffected.
4.2 An initial defect or DOA must be reported within 14 days of delivery in order to follow the accelerated commercial procedure. Later reports are handled under the applicable warranty.
4.3 Once a DOA or a delivery error attributable to SoftAgile has been established, the remedy is, at SoftAgile's option and having regard to the nature of the problem, repair or replacement of the device, unless otherwise agreed in writing or unless a different remedy is due by law.
4.4 In confirmed cases of DOA, transit damage handled according to the instructions provided, or delivery error, the return costs are borne by SoftAgile. Advance replacement may be granted at SoftAgile's discretion, subject to a guarantee, a replacement order or other agreed protection.
4.5 If the inspection finds no defect, or establishes a problem caused by improper use, non-compliant installation, unsuitable environment or causes excluded from the warranty, SoftAgile may charge the reasonable costs of diagnosis, handling and transport, after communicating the outcome to the Customer.

5. B2B commercial warranty
5.1 Unless otherwise provided in the offer or the contract, SoftAgile grants a commercial warranty of 12 months from delivery.
5.2 During the warranty period SoftAgile may repair the product or replace it with a new or refurbished unit having equivalent functional characteristics. Replaced parts become the property of SoftAgile.
5.3 Unless expressly provided in the offer, the warranty does not cover work at the Customer's premises, uninstallation, reinstallation, reconfiguration, restoration of integrations, data transfer or the temporary supply of replacement devices.
5.4 The warranty excludes: normal wear and tear; physical, accidental or liquid damage; power surges or non-compliant electrical systems; use, installation or storage contrary to the manuals; tampering or unauthorised repairs; unsupported firmware or unauthorised downgrades; non-compliant third-party accessories; removal or alteration of labels, seals or serial numbers.
5.5 Repair or replacement does not cause the original warranty to start again in full; the repaired or replaced product remains covered for the remaining warranty period, unless more favourable conditions are expressly communicated.

6. Statutory warranty for defects in B2B sales
Articles 1490 et seq. of the Italian Civil Code remain applicable. Unless a different period has been validly agreed or is provided by law, the Customer must report the defect within 8 days of discovery and the related action is time-barred one year after delivery. The DOA procedure and the commercial warranty do not remove any mandatory remedies that may apply.

7. Mandatory RMA procedure
7.1 Before any shipment the Customer must open a request at support@ecosagile.com or through the portal indicated by SoftAgile, stating: company name, contact person, contact details, order or invoice number, product, serial number, delivery date and type of request.
7.2 For requests concerning defects or malfunctions, the Customer must also provide a detailed description of the problem, the checks already carried out, photographs or videos and any logs or firmware information requested by SoftAgile.
7.3 SoftAgile may require remote triage, including checks of power supply, network, configuration, reset or firmware update, provided this is compatible with security and with the preservation of data.
7.4 Shipment is permitted only after the RMA number has been issued and must follow the instructions received. The RMA number must be clearly visible on the outside of the parcel.
7.5 The device must be suitably packaged. The sender must keep proof of shipment and the tracking code.
7.6 Parcels shipped without RMA authorisation, to the wrong recipient or in non-compliant condition may be refused or returned to the sender at the sender's expense.

8. Shipping costs
8.1 For DOA, confirmed defects under warranty or delivery errors attributable to SoftAgile, return costs are borne by SoftAgile exclusively where the RMA instructions provided have been followed.
8.2 For exceptionally authorised commercial returns, the costs and risks of the return are borne by the Customer.
8.3 For shipments outside the EU or subject to customs formalities, the Customer must follow the RMA instructions and any agreed Incoterms. Charges, duties or costs not authorised in advance may be charged to the Customer.

9. Inspection, repair, replacement and refund
9.1 SoftAgile normally carries out the inspection within 5–10 working days of receipt, save for complex cases, unavailability of components or the need for manufacturer checks.
9.2 Where a commercial return is finally accepted, SoftAgile issues a credit note and arranges the refund within 14 days of the communication of final acceptance, by bank transfer or another agreed method. The original shipping costs are excluded, unless otherwise agreed in writing.
9.3 Where the outcome is negative, SoftAgile communicates the reasons for the rejection and may propose the return of the product at the Customer's expense or a quotation for repair, restoration or replacement.

10. Personal data and security
10.1 The Customer is responsible for the personal and company data held on the device and for the related backup, retention and deletion operations.
10.2 Before shipping, the Customer must, where technically possible, take a backup, securely erase the data, log out of accounts, restore factory settings and remove badges, cards, SIMs or other associated media.
10.3 SoftAgile may erase residual data where necessary for diagnosis, repair, refurbishment or security, and does not guarantee its preservation. SoftAgile is not liable for data loss resulting from the Customer's failure to comply with its obligations, save in cases of wilful misconduct or gross negligence. Any data incidentally accessible is processed in accordance with the applicable security measures and only for as long as strictly necessary to handle the request.

11. Installation and environmental conditions
Warranty handling assumes that the device has been installed, powered, used and stored in accordance with the manuals, the technical specifications and the applicable electrical and environmental standards, including a compliant electrical system, earthing, surge protection, correct connectivity and adequate temperature and humidity conditions.

12. Products and components that cannot be returned or refunded
12.1 Software, licences activated or associated with a serial number, subscription fees, services, installations, configurations, customisations and work already performed.
12.2 Products made, configured, engraved, labelled or customised to the Customer's specifications.
12.3 Consumables that have been opened or used, and items expressly indicated as non-returnable in the offer or the order.
12.4 Third-party products subject to return conditions more restrictive than those of the manufacturer or distributor, where those conditions have been communicated or referred to in the offer.
